Steps to Clean Your Microwave Unplug the Microwave: Always unplug the microwave before you begin cleaning for safety. Prepare the Steam Solution: Fill a microwave-safe bowl with water and add a few tablespoons of white vinegar or lemon juice. Create Steam: Microwave the solution on high for 3-5 minutes, allowing the steam to build up. Let it Sit: Keep the microwave door closed for several minutes to allow the steam to work, loosening baked-on food. Clean Removable Parts: Carefully remove the turntable and clean it with warm, soapy water. Wipe the Interior: Use a damp sponge or microfiber cloth to wipe down the interior surfaces, removing the loosened grime and food residue. Tackle Stubborn Stains: For tough spots, make a paste of baking soda and water and gently scrub with a cloth. Clean the Door and Exterior: Wipe the microwave door, handle, and exterior with a damp, soft cloth and a mild cleaner. Deodorize (Optional): If odors persist, place a bowl of baking soda inside the microwave overnight to absorb them. Reassemble and Dry: Place the cleaned, dry turntable back inside the microwave. Important Reminders Avoid Harsh Cleaners: Do not use abrasive cleaners, rough sponges, or harsh chemicals like oven cleaners, ammonia, or bleach, as they can damage the microwave's interior. Clean Regularly: Wipe up spills and messes as they happen to prevent food from drying and becoming difficult to remove.
